Firstly, most business regulations under the laws related to the consumer protection use authoritative tools. But I point out that regulation reform should head to improve consumer protection. Secondly, problems of consumer’s damages are able to be solved more effectively by which business operators making consumer’s damages with productions and services take precautionary and relief measures than by which the third party intervene in problems to solve one’s damages. In such perspective, it needs ground of the Framework Act on Consumers to self-regulate more powerfully and effectively in the legislative-policy. Thirdly, social responsibility and role of operator are underlined legally. The legal system also have to be improved for them. For according to it, the sector of consumer protection tend to convert into 'consumer-civil society' which consumer-citizen has a leading role, and has discussed policies and laws about social responsibility and role of operator in the international institutes and advanced countries. Fourthly, the reform of consumer protection should head to tighten precautions against consumer problems. It is considered that the U.S.A has tried to solve the problem of consumer protection for the economic and social weak by function of market. Fifthly, The new type of regulation based on the international regulatory environment should be adopted actively. It requires exertion to adjust domestic standards to international standards.
